Product Description


Reliable everyday waterproof protection.

From the daily dog walk to weekend hikes, the Haglofs Buteo Jacket has got you covered. Made with Haglofs' PROOF™ waterproof membrane, it offers reliable weather protection with added stretch. Mesh-lined for breathability, and with adjustable functions to customise the fit, it's the ideal companion for various outdoor activities.

Features:

  • Made from stretchy and recycled 2-layer PROOF™
  • Fluorocarbon free DWR-treated surfaces
  • Mesh lined torso to promote breathability
  • DWR-treated front zip with inner placket for keeping moisture out
  • Two zippered hand pockets
  • Adjustable hood for great protection
  • Adjustment at hem
  • Elastic cuffs

Materials:

  • PROOF™ 100% recycled Polyester, plain 2-way stretch face, laminated to a Hydrophilic TPU membrane
  • bluesign® approved
  • Hydrostatic head: >10,000 mm

  • Bluesign®

    A bluesign® approved product consists of at least 90% bluesign® approved textiles and/or 30% bluesign approved accessories. The aim of the bluesign® system is responsible use of resources, clean processes with controlled air and water emissions, safe processes for the workers and safe products for consumers. Bluesign® is an independent third party and sets out strict criteria for manufacturers and brands to follow to be certified bluesign. By buying bluesign®, you are guaranteed a product that has been made with the least harmful substances possible.

  • PFC-Free DWR

    Fluorinated DWR finishes make clothing waterproof by repelling water droplets. ‘PFCs’ is the broad term for all fluorocarbon chemicals, of which PFOS and PFOA are sub-groups. Different chemicals in this family have a varying number of carbon atoms, so C6 has six carbon atoms and C8 has eight. While the outdoor industry has moved away from C8 (or 'long chain') PFCs, C6 (short chain) PFCs are currently unbeatable in their waterproofing performance. They're considered less harmful to the environment than C8, but they have not been proven to be safe. PFCs are known as forever chemicals; once created they will never break down and are harmful to people and the planet. To read more about the chemistry related to PFCs, head here.

    PFC-Free DWR uses alternative, biodegradable technologies that repels water from the surface of a fabric - such as Fjallraven's Greenland Wax. PFC-Free DWR coatings are water resistant enough for most daily activities, so if you don’t need a highly technical waterproof, consider a PFC-Free garment instead.

  • Recycled Fabrics

    By recycling fabrics, we are not only stopping extra waste heading to landfill but also reducing the need for virgin fabrics to be created. Recycled fabrics can be anything from recycled polyester to recycled cotton and where recycled cotton is used, it's often offcuts from factory floors that would otherwise end up in landfill.

  • Fair Wear Foundation

    This brand partners with the Fair Wear Foundation (FWF). The Fair Wear Foundation is a clothing industry specific, non-profit organization that ensures sustainable, fair and safe labour conditions in factories. They work directly with brands, factories, trade unions, NGOs and governments to establish a living wage and a working environment that’s free from gender-based violence, discrimination and harassment. There is emphasis on a brand’s business practices and how this can make direct sustainable change, alongside factory audits and worker interviews.
